JPMorgan Chase & Co., formed by the 2000 merger of J.P. Morgan & Co. and Chase Manhattan Bank, is a global financial services giant headquartered in New York City, tracing its roots back to 1799 through its predecessor firms. As one of the largest banks in the world, it operates across investment banking, commercial banking, asset management, and consumer banking, managing trillions in assets and serving millions of customers, corporations, and governments. Led by CEO Jamie Dimon since 2005, the firm is renowned for its role in high-profile deals, robust trading operations, and its Chase retail banking network, which includes extensive credit card and mortgage services. Combining a legacy of financial innovation with a dominant market presence, JPMorgan Chase remains a cornerstone of the global economy.

JP Morgan Chase's Q4 2022 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2022, JP Morgan Chase held 7,423 positions worth $759B, up 8.9% from $696B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 16% of the portfolio.

JP Morgan Chase's Q4 2022 filing shows 753 new, 2,941 increased, 2,285 reduced and 594 closed positions. Its largest new stake was Invesco S&P Emerging Markets Low Volatility ETF: 2,344,997 shares worth $54M. The largest sale was Invesco QQQ Trust, an estimated $1.49B.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 14% of assets, down from 15% a quarter earlier, followed by Healthcare and Financials.
